WebNov 16, 2024 · The government agreed on Monday to pay $112 million in compensation to about 400,000 individuals, as well as legal costs. It also dropped $398 million in debts it had been pursing against class action members. This comes on top of $720 million in refunds announced in May over the faulty income assessments. Senator for South Australia WebJun 11, 2024 · The settlement of the class action against the Commonwealth government over the robodebt scheme, which saw Services Australia illegally issue debt collection notices to more than 370,000 Australians, was approved by the Federal Court of Australia on Friday morning.

WebJun 11, 2024 · Sitting in Melbourne on Friday morning, Justice Bernard Murphy approved a settlement worth at least $1.8 billion for people wrongly pursued by the federal government's Robodebt scheme.
